Protection of Personal Information Act (POPIA)
The Protection of Personal Information Act (POPIA) is South Africa’s data protection law designed to safeguard personal information and ensure responsible data processing by organizations. POPIA grants individuals greater control over their personal data while imposing strict requirements on businesses, government entities, and other data handlers to maintain privacy and security.
